NettetLegwork, in law enforcement slang, is the work necessary to solve a case. Legwork usually involves interviewing witnesses, investigating evidence and following leads. In business vernacular, legwork is the gathering, review and interpretation of the basic facts, figures and research necessary to achieve a goal.
